Don't need a rubber grommet in my firewall anymore and would like to swap it out for a rubber plug, can't find anything local, anyone have a source?

gromet.jpg
 
Maybe a shop that does undercoating ?--I used to sell bags of those pop in plugs to body shops ,they used them to cork up holes made for applying undercoating on door jambs.etc...
The brand we carried was W&E,they made just about every type of body moulding clip,plugs,etc..a body shop supply store will likely have some..(or you could visit a pick-n-pull and pop some off junk cars ?)..
That plug will need to be pretty big,it looks like its 1" ?..ones I sold were only like 1/2" or 5/8"--maybe one of those rubber expansion plugs to replace freeze plugs they sell will work for you ?.
 
Or you could just put some tape across one side to make temporary backer and fill the one you have in w/ a little silicone. Saves you $8.
